Question 1053946: 5. An apple costs $3 and a banana costs $2, Jessica bought m apples and n bananas.
a) Write an algebraic expression for the total amount she spent

Answer by stanbon(75887)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
An apple costs $3 and a banana costs $2, Jessica bought m apples and n bananas.
a) Write an algebraic expression for the total amount she spent.
----
Cost = 3m + 2n
